Background and qualifications
I’m authorised and reg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ority — you can find me on the public FCA register at fca.org.uk. I hold the qualifications required to give regulated mortgage and protection advice in the UK, including for lifetime mortgages, so I can advise on equity release as well as standard residential cases.
Qualifications & Expertise
- CeMAP Qualified: Certificate in Mortgage Advice and Practice.
- CeRER® Qualified: Certificate in Regulated Equity Release—specialist expertise in lifetime mortgages and later-life lending.
- NALP Member: Member of the National Association of Licensed Paralegals, ensuring expert standards in legal support and estate planning services.
- 20+ Years Property Experience: A deep-rooted understanding of the buying and selling process from the perspective of an estate agent and a broker.
- Whole of Market Access: Not tied to any single lender; I search over 4,000 deals to find the one that actually fits you.
- Protection Specialist: Expert advice on Life Insurance, Income Protection, and Critical Illness cover to keep your family and home safe.
How I actually work
Most clients work with me entirely by phone, video and email — wherever they are in the UK. I work from home, by choice, which means you get my full attention rather than half of it shared with whatever else is going on in an office. I’m available evenings and weekends if that’s when works for you, and I never charge for an initial conversation.
When we work together, you get one named adviser — me — from your first call to the day you pick up the keys. There’s no call-centre. There’s no junior staff member taking your details and passing them on. There’s just me, your case, and 90+ lenders to compare against.
Why no fees for key workers
I waive my broker fee for NHS staff, Blue Light Card holders, teachers, social workers and the armed forces. Free, every time, on any mortgage. It’s a small thank-you to the people who keep the country running.
